We usually tell folks to keep the water somewhere between the top of the four neck jets (the ones above your Moto-Massage) and below the pillow. This works fine for having two people in there. If you should decide to have 3 or 4 people in there, you may find some splash over. Don't worry about it. Should you need to add water later no big deal. Just so long as your water level stays high enough that it can naturally spill into your filter compartment you'll be fine. Keep in mind however, if someone turns on the jets when the water is below jet level, they might get a good splash of jet water.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Hi, I find on my Vanguard, keeping the water just above the neck jets the best compromise. Deep enough for me when I'm in the tub alone or not to spray when the clean cycle is turned on, yet shallow enough so my foot shorter wife does not drown, (even though she does use a booster seat). You'll find that, depending on the size of your friends, you can still get at least 4 in the tub before it gets near the top. My son was home and had it full every night over Christmas break, and it was about the 6th person that would finally over flow it. He even squeezed seven in one night!.
